Phrases with «conservative senator»

A conservative senator refers to a politician who holds traditional values and principles and leans towards maintaining established systems and practices. They tend to advocate for limited government intervention, economic policies that promote free markets, and often prioritize the preservation of traditional social and cultural norms.
